Key Responsibilities

  • Material Procurement: Execute the acquisition of raw and packaging materials from both local and international suppliers to ensure a steady supply for production.

  • Inventory Management: Oversee and maintain optimal inventory levels of raw materials and packaging materials, utilizing inventory management tools to prevent shortages and overstock situations.

  • Supplier Development: Identify, evaluate, and develop new sources of raw and packaging materials to diversify the supply base and reduce dependency on single suppliers.

  • Vendor Relationship Management: Build and maintain strong relationships with suppliers, negotiating terms and conditions to achieve the best possible cost, quality, and delivery performance.

  • Logistics Coordination: Coordinate the logistics of material transportation, ensuring timely delivery while minimizing costs and mitigating risks associated with transportation.

  • Quality Assurance: Collaborate with the quality assurance team to ensure all procured materials meet the required standards and regulatory requirements.

  • Financial Liaison: Liaise with banks and financial institutions for managing letters of credit, trade finance, and other procurement-related financial transactions.

  • Insurance Coordination: Work with insurance companies to manage risk and ensure adequate coverage for shipments, inventory, and other supply chain activities.

  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Maintain effective communication with other organizational divisions, such as production, quality control, and sales, to align supply chain activities with overall business objectives.

  • Continuous Improvement: Continuously assess and improve supply chain processes, implementing best practices and innovative solutions to enhance efficiency, reduce costs, and improve service levels.
